China announces countermeasures by raising tariffs on US goods from 84% to 125% from Saturday

April 11, 2025
Finance

BEIJING, April 11, 2025 (AP) — China announced countermeasures by raising tariffs on U.S. goods from 84% to 125% starting Saturday. The U.S. and China have escalated a new trade war by raising tariffs even as U.S. President Donald Trump hit a pause on tariffs for other countries. China notably had said it would fight the American tariffs with its own countermeasures, calling Trump’s actions “economic bullying,” which led Trump to retaliate by continuously hiking up tariffs this week. Odisha announces 2 pc hike in DA for govt employees, pensioners

April 11, 2025
Finance

Bhubaneswar, Apr 11 (PTI) Odisha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i on Friday announced a two per cent hike in dearness allowance (DA) for state government employees and pensioners. With this hike, the ratio of DA for government employees and TI (temporary increase) for pensioners will rise from 53 per cent to 55 per cent, an official release issued by the CMO said. It said the hike will be implemented retrospectively from January 1, 2025. Employees will receive the increased DA as cash benefit along with their April salary. Gold futures hit fresh peak of Rs 93,736/10g

April 11, 2025
Finance

New Delhi, Apr 11 (PTI) Gold prices on Friday touched an all-time high of Rs 93,736 per 10 grams in futures trade in line with firm global trends. On the Multi Commodity Exchange, the yellow metal contracts for June delivery hit a record high of Rs 93,736 per 10 grams in early trade. Later, the contracts pared the gains to trade Rs 1,207 or 1.31 per cent higher at Rs 93,240 per 10 grams with an open interest of 19,722 lots. Equity mutual funds inflow drops 14 pc to Rs 25,082 cr in Mar

April 11, 2025
Finance

New Delhi, Apr 11 (PTI) Inflow of equity mutual funds (MFs) dropped 14 per cent to Rs 25,082 crore in March amid continued market volatility. This was the third consecutive month of decline in inflow in equity funds. The latest fund infusion by investors also marks the 49th consecutive month of net inflows into the segment. According to data released by Association of Mutual Funds in India (Amfi) on Friday, equity-oriented MFs saw an inflow of Rs 25,082 crore in March, way lower than Rs 29,303 crore in February, Rs 39,688 crore in January, and Rs 41,156 crore in December.
